About Briar Hill 3088

The size of Briar Hill is approximately 1.3 square kilometres. It has 5 parks covering nearly 1.5% of total area. The population of Briar Hill in 2011 was 3,091 people. By 2016 the population was 3,157 showing a population growth of 2.1%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Briar Hill is 30-39 years. Households in Briar Hill are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1800 - $2399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Briar Hill work in a professional occupation. In 2011, 78.6% of the homes in Briar Hill were owner-occupied compared with 79.5% in 2016.

Briar Hill has 1,648 properties.
